How to Change spark plugs 1999 amigo?
do one at a time so you don't reconnect incorrectly...
use Phillips screwdriver to remove two screws holding coil pack in plack. unplug electrical connector. pull up on coil pack and remove from spark plug. Use spark plug socket and long extension to remove spark plug. Installation of new is just opposite removal.

How many ibs do you torque the head of a 1999 Isuzu amigo to?
2.3-2.6 liter = 76 foot pounds 3.2 liter = 41 pounds for the first "snugging" then an additional 90 degrees on each bolt john

How do you change front brakes 1999 Isuzu amigo?
Apply the parking brake and place something behind the rear tire to prevent the car from rolling. Jack up the front end and remove the tire. Once the tire is removed, there will be (2) bolts (on your right side for the drivers side & left side on the passengers side) on the rear of the brake caliper. It's easier to remove both bolts which will remove the caliper from the rotor. Once the caliper is off...remove the old brake pads and install the rear brake pad first. If you don't already have one...go down to your local auto parts store and ask for a "disc brake pad spreader" (around $10). You'll need this to depress the caliper piston back into the caliper. Once this is done, install the remaining brake pad, re-align the caliper on the rotor, replace the (2) bolts removed earlier and you're finished.
